Antiblock Agent Market in Saudi Arabia

  • PDF Icon

    Report

  • 150 Pages
  • May 2026
  • Region: Saudi Arabia
  • Lucintel
  • ID: 6236705
The global antiblock agent market is expected to grow with a CAGR of 9.5% from 2026 to 2035. The antiblock agent market in Saudi Arabia is also forecasted to witness strong growth over the forecast period. The major drivers for this market are the increasing demand for packaging materials, the growing focus on sustainable products, and the rising use of food packaging.

The future of the antiblock agent market in Saudi Arabia looks promising with opportunities in the food & beverage, pharmaceutical, personal care, consumer good, and automotive markets.
  • Within the type category, synthetic is expected to witness higher growth over the forecast period.
  • Within the end use category, food & beverage is expected to witness the highest growth.

Antiblock Agent Market in Saudi Arabia Drivers and Challenges

The antiblock agent market in Saudi Arabia is influenced by a variety of technological, economic, and regulatory factors. Rapid advancements in polymer and plastic manufacturing technologies are driving demand for antiblock agents to improve product quality and processing efficiency. Economic growth in the region, coupled with increasing industrialization and infrastructure development, further propels market expansion. Additionally, evolving regulatory standards aimed at environmental safety and product compliance are shaping market dynamics. These drivers create opportunities for innovation and market growth, but also pose challenges related to regulatory compliance and technological adaptation. Understanding these factors is essential for stakeholders to navigate the evolving landscape effectively.

The factors responsible for driving the antiblock agent market in Saudi Arabia include:

  • Technological Innovation: The continuous development of advanced antiblock agents enhances product performance, enabling manufacturers to meet stringent quality standards and improve processing efficiency. Innovations such as bio-based and environmentally friendly antiblock agents are gaining traction, aligning with global sustainability trends. These technological advancements help reduce production costs and improve the quality of end products, making them highly attractive to manufacturers seeking competitive advantages. As the industry adopts new formulations, the market is expected to grow steadily, driven by the need for high-performance additives in plastics and films.
  • Growing Plastic and Polymer Industry: Saudi Arabia’s expanding plastic and polymer sectors, fueled by infrastructure projects, packaging, and automotive industries, significantly boost demand for antiblock agents. As these industries grow, the need for high-quality, defect-free products increases, requiring effective antiblock solutions. The rise in packaging demand, especially for food and consumer goods, further amplifies this trend. The increasing use of multilayer films and plastic sheets necessitates antiblock agents to prevent sticking and improve surface quality, thereby driving market growth.
  • Regulatory and Environmental Standards: Stricter regulations concerning environmental safety and product compliance are influencing the market. Saudi Arabia’s focus on sustainable manufacturing practices encourages the adoption of eco-friendly antiblock agents, such as bio-based or biodegradable options. Compliance with international standards like REACH and local regulations ensures market players maintain their competitiveness. These regulatory pressures push manufacturers to innovate and adopt safer, environmentally friendly solutions, which can increase R&D costs but ultimately lead to more sustainable market growth.
  • Economic Growth and Industrialization: The ongoing economic development in Saudi Arabia, driven by Vision 2030 and diversification efforts, stimulates industrial activity across sectors like construction, automotive, and packaging. This economic expansion increases demand for plastics and related products, thereby boosting the need for antiblock agents. The rise in infrastructure projects and urban development creates a favorable environment for market growth, as manufacturers seek to improve product quality and processing efficiency to meet increasing industrial standards.
  • Strategic Partnerships and Investments: Collaborations between local and international companies facilitate technology transfer and innovation in antiblock agent formulations. Investments in manufacturing facilities and R&D centers enhance product offerings and market reach. These strategic alliances help companies adapt to regional market needs, comply with regulations, and accelerate product development, ultimately strengthening their competitive position in Saudi Arabia’s growing market.

The challenges in the antiblock agent market in Saudi Arabia are:

  • Regulatory Compliance and Environmental Concerns: Stringent regulations regarding chemical safety and environmental impact pose significant hurdles. Companies must invest heavily in R&D to develop compliant, eco-friendly antiblock agents, which can increase costs and extend product development timelines. Navigating complex regulatory landscapes, both locally and internationally, requires substantial expertise and resources, potentially delaying product launches and market entry. Failure to meet these standards can result in penalties, product recalls, or loss of market credibility, impacting overall growth prospects.
  • Technological Adaptation and Innovation Costs: Rapid technological changes demand continuous innovation, which involves high R&D expenses. Smaller players may struggle to keep pace with evolving formulations and processing techniques, leading to market consolidation. The costs associated with adopting new technologies, upgrading manufacturing facilities, and training personnel can be prohibitive, especially in a region with fluctuating raw material prices. This challenge hampers the ability of some companies to remain competitive and innovate at the pace required by market demands.
  • Price Volatility of Raw Materials: The cost of raw materials used in antiblock agents, such as silica and other mineral fillers, is subject to global market fluctuations. Price volatility can significantly impact profit margins and production costs, forcing manufacturers to adjust pricing strategies or seek alternative materials. This unpredictability complicates budgeting and long-term planning, potentially leading to supply chain disruptions. Managing raw material costs effectively is crucial for maintaining competitiveness and ensuring sustainable growth in the market.
In summary, the antiblock agent market in Saudi Arabia is shaped by technological advancements, expanding industrial sectors, regulatory standards, economic growth, and strategic collaborations. However, challenges such as regulatory compliance, high innovation costs, and raw material price volatility pose significant hurdles. Despite these obstacles, the market’s outlook remains positive, driven by ongoing industrialization and sustainability initiatives. Stakeholders who adapt to technological and regulatory changes while managing costs effectively will be well-positioned to capitalize on emerging opportunities, ensuring long-term growth and competitiveness in this evolving landscape.
